Introduction to Haeundae Blueline Park

(Haeundae Blueline Park)is located in the Haeundae Tourism Special Zone in Busan, South Korea, and is one of Busan's most representative eco‑tourism regeneration attractions. With the core concept of "reviving old railways and coexisting with the coast," the park has transformed the dormant facilities of the old Donghae Nambu Line railway through environmentally friendly and ecological upgrades, turning them into an international coastal leisure and sightseeing corridor in Busan.

The park's coastline stretches 4.8 kilometres in total, with a route connecting the three major coastal sections of Haeundae Mipo → Cheongsapo → Songjeong. It fully preserves the historical texture of the old railway while integrating unobstructed views of the East Sea, coastal walking trails, and seaside green spaces. It is one of the few one‑stop attractions in Busan that combines "historical railway culture + pristine coastal nature + leisurely sightseeing experience," and is also a landmark facility at the heart of the Haeundae Tourism Special Zone.


Unlike ordinary city parks, the biggest highlight of Haeundae Blueline Park is its operation of two exclusive sightseeing experiences along dedicated tracks by the sea: the Haeundae Beach Train and the Haeundae Sky Capsule. Coastal Train Stops

image.png

The coastal train has 7 stops in total, in order: Haeundae Mipo Station, Dalmaji Tunnel, Hae‑wol Skywalk, Cheongsapo Station, Dapseok Observatory, Gudeokpo, and Songjeong Station.

Two Signature Sightseeing Experiences

1. Haeundae Sky Capsule

Busan's ultra‑popular aerial coastal sightseeing facility and the crown jewel of Blueline Park. The Sky Capsule is a colourful transparent aerial carriage available in four macaron colours — blue, red, yellow, and green. Its dreamy and unique design makes it perfect for photos and social media check‑ins. The carriages are suspended on an elevated track 7–10 metres above the ground, travelling along the Mipo to Cheongsapo section at a slow, steady pace with completely unobstructed views.

During the ride, you can enjoy 360‑degree panoramic views of Gwangan Bridge, Busan's coastal skyline, and the endless blue waters of the East Sea. By day, the clear skies and sea views are refreshing and healing; in the evening, the sunset casts a romantic glow over the ocean. It is a must‑try experience for couples and influencers visiting Busan, and one of the most talked‑about classic Busan experiences on social media platforms.

2. Haeundae Beach Train

A sightseeing train that runs along the full 4.8‑kilometre coastal railway at a relaxed, leisurely pace, designed purely for sightseeing rather than commuting. The train hugs the coastline, passing through forests, seaside walkways, and coastal tunnels, connecting the distinctive scenery of Mipo, Cheongsapo, and Songjeong stations along the way.

Riding the Beach Train lets you effortlessly enjoy the entire coastal landscape, taking in Haeundae's urban sea views, fishing village charm, and seaside green spaces in one go. It is ideal for seniors, families, and travellers who prefer not to walk, allowing you to explore the full beauty of the Haeundae coastline with ease and zero fatigue while experiencing the unique charm of a transformed old railway turned sightseeing corridor.
